The Nations League draw for San Marino cannot be defined as benevolent. First of all because, for the second time in a row, the biancazzurri are in D2, the group of three, then without other second tier teams. And even the top seeds in question, on paper, are of much greater depth than Gibraltar and Liechtenstein.
let’s start withonly safe opponent, Malta, coached by the former Italian U21 coach Devis Eats. Those of Nations will be i first official matches between the two national teams, which so far have only crossed paths in the friendly match of August 2012: he was a pyrotechnician 3-2 for the Maltese, even then led by an Italian, Pietro Ghedin, with Manuel Marani and Danilo Rinaldi to score the goals of Mazza’s team.
The last contender instead will decide between 24 and 29 March, when Cyprus and Estonia they will compete in the playout to decree the relegation to League D. Even here it could have been better, considering that the other play-off opposes Moldova – theoretically the weakest of the quartet – and Kazakhstan. And the rankings of the qualifications in Qatar 2022 seem to confirm this: Moldova, Kazakhstan and Liechtenstein – the other seeded – have respectively 1, 3 and 1 point; the other way around, the Baltics made 4 – putting Belarus behind them – while the two island teams closed their group paired at 5, snatching points also from Slovenia and Slovakia.
Between the two asterisks, the precedents would induce cheering Estonia, to which, in November 2014, the national team of Manzaroli tore a 0-0, last useful result before the recent X with Liechtenstein and Gibraltar. And also in the other two games played, San Marino won honorable defeats, a 2-0 in the return of the qualifiers to Euro2016 and a 0-1 in the remote friendly match in 2002. The matches with Cyprus, that in the recent race at Euro 2020 he gave the boys from Varrella a 5-0 and a 0-4. Further away, but always in the qualifiers for the continental tournament – Euro 2000 and Euro 2008 – the other precedents: double 0-1 at home, 4-0 and 3-0 away.
